Course Details
• Understanding Counterfeit Activity: An overview of counterfeit activities, their impact on economies and consumers, and the importance of understanding emerging trends.
• Emerging Trends in Counterfeit Goods: A deep dive into the latest trends in counterfeit goods, including advanced manufacturing techniques, and the challenges they pose to law enforcement and intellectual property rights holders.
• Counterfeit Activity in the Digital Age: Examination of the rise of counterfeit activities in the digital space, including online marketplaces, social media platforms, and cryptocurrencies.
• Anti-Counterfeiting Strategies: Introduction to various anti-counterfeiting strategies, such as product authentication, supply chain management, and legal remedies, and their effectiveness in combating emerging trends.
• International Cooperation in Counterfeit Investigations: Overview of international cooperation efforts in counterfeit investigations, including cross-border collaboration, intelligence sharing, and mutual legal assistance treaties.
• Ethical and Legal Considerations in Counterfeit Investigations: Discussion of ethical and legal considerations in counterfeit investigations, including privacy concerns, human rights, and the role of investigators in protecting consumers and intellectual property rights.
• Case Studies in Counterfeit Investigations: Analysis of real-world case studies in counterfeit investigations, highlighting successful strategies, challenges, and lessons learned.
